At its core, beef powder is a dehydrated, concentrated form of beef—think of it as the DNA of a juicy steak, stripped of moisture but packed with flavor and nutrients. It’s created through a process of carefully dehydrating cooked beef to preserve its savory essence, then grinding it into a fine powder. One of the most compelling aspects of beef powder is its potential to address global food challenges. Dehydration and concentration mean less waste, less storage space, and longer shelf life—think of it as the ultimate “food in a capsule.” Plus, since it’s made from high-quality beef, it retains much of the nutritional profile—rich in protein, essential amino acids, and micronutrients—making it a superfood in its own right. From a sustainability perspective, beef powder offers promising benefits. Traditional beef production is resource-intensive, with significant water and land use, and greenhouse gas emissions. However, by utilizing parts of the animal that might otherwise go to waste—think trimmings and by-products—manufacturers can create a high-yield, low-waste product. The versatility of beef powder opens a universe of possibilities. Chefs and food startups are incorporating it into everything from instant soups and broths to protein bars and military rations. Its shelf stability and lightweight nature make it ideal for outdoor adventures, emergency preparedness, or even space missions—yes, the final frontier of food technology.
